Bulimia Nervosa
An eating disorder characterized by episodes of binge eating followed by compensatory behaviors such as vomiting, excessive exercise, or fasting to prevent weight gain.
Binge Eating
The consumption of large quantities of food in a short period of time, often without control and accompanied by feelings of distress or guilt.
Interpersonal Therapy
A short-term, structured psychotherapy that focuses on improving interpersonal relationships and communication patterns to alleviate symptoms of mental illness.
